Review:
Bidirectional Encoder Representations From Transformers (bert)
overall review score: 4.8
⭐⭐⭐⭐⭐
score is between 0 and 5
Bidirectional Encoder Representations from Transformers (BERT) is a state-of-the-art deep learning model developed by Google for natural language processing (NLP) tasks. It employs a transformer-based architecture that allows it to understand context in both directions—left-to-right and right-to-left—enabling it to grasp nuanced meanings of words based on surrounding text. BERT is pre-trained on large corpora and can be fine-tuned for various NLP applications such as question answering, sentiment analysis, named entity recognition, and more.
Key Features
- Bidirectional attention mechanism enabling contextual understanding
- Transformer architecture with self-attention layers
- Pre-trained on massive datasets like Wikipedia and BookCorpus
- Transfer learning capability allowing fine-tuning for specific tasks
- Achieved state-of-the-art performance on multiple NLP benchmarks
- Supports extensive applicability across different NLP applications
Pros
- Highly effective at capturing context for language understanding
- Versatile and adaptable to various NLP tasks
- Provides a strong foundation for fine-tuning models in specific domains
- Achieved groundbreaking results that have influenced subsequent models
- Widely supported with numerous implementations and resources
Cons
- Computationally intensive to train and deploy, requiring significant resources
- Large model size can pose challenges for real-time or edge applications
- Fine-tuning may require expertise in deep learning and NLP techniques
- Some limitations with very long texts due to input length constraints